SA party funding delegation heads to Britain
As the Electoral Commission (IEC) readies itself to implement the Political Party Funding Act, a small delegation heads to the United Kingdom from the 11th to 14th of November on a study visit to examine how their Electoral Commission regulates and manages the disclosure of private funding to political parties.
